The first thing I did was talk to friends and guys at the ranges I go to and picked their brains about shooting in general, actions, calibers, ballistics, optics, stocks, performance etc...
Then I came up with a goal of what I wanted to accomplish with the rifle I intended to build. For me it was to have MOA to sub MOA accuracy from 600-1000yrds in a caliber that I found appropriate for hunting, target shooting, and reloading that fit within my budget. Personally, for me, 300WM fit the bill because most of my shooting buddies shoot this caliber and have been making their own handloads for years. So the knowledge base that I could tap into was enormous.
Next, which I found to be the most enjoyable (and expensive) part, was to start picking components. For this I relied on the experiences of my buddies who have built customs in the past, and from my own personal experiences shooting different rifles. My gunsmith was also an awesome source of information.

Stock: McMillan Adj A3-5 (mine will be Black for now)

Action: Bat Action HR Repeater with Picattany in 300 Win Mag

Bottom Metal: Badger Long Action Magnum

Rings: Badger M40A3

Trigger: Jewell with Safety

Scope: Nightforce NXS 3.5-15 x 50 F1 MLR Tactical reticle

Bipod: Harris HBRM-S

Barrels: Krieger or Broughton 26in with 1:10 Twist (no pic)
